Why not just go with the 2.2/5 speed? Their performance numbers are almost identical with the 2.4/auto.
2.4/Auto
0-60=8.37
1/4=16.35
1/4 MPH=85.2
2.2/5 Speed
0-60=8.51
1/4=16.63
1/4 MPH=84.95
These number are for the 06 when the 2.2 had a few less HP and the 2.4 had the 3.91 final ratio. I bet they are even closer now.
